Phone number ☎️ 01793248359 👆 is reported as a scam call pretending to be from BT warning about internet disconnection. Callers urge you to press certain buttons but this is fake and meant to trick people. Many have flagged it as a nuisance and a fraud attempt. It appears to be quite common and should be treated with suspicion.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by both residences and businesses.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during certain times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with several plans offering these numbers in their free call packages.
